Rejected petition End the unfair funding by government for North-Eastern councils, like Gateshead.

Gateshead cannot now deliver proper support for health and social care. People live longer into old age now and need help when they become frail. The current deal, and the cuts that are required, critically undermine Gateshead Council’s ability to fulfil its commitments to local people.

More details

Gateshead has poorer health, lower life expectancy and more disability and unemployment than elsewhere. Yet government has cut £130m from Gateshead Council in the last 5 years, will cut a further £92m over the next 3 years and will end its main grant altogether in 2020, as elsewhere.
